I am C novice but been a programmer for some years, so I am trying to learn C by following along Stanford's course from 2008 and doing Assignment 3 on Vectors in C.
It's just a generic array basically, so the data is held inside a struct as a void *
. The compiler flag -Wpointer-arith
is turned on so I can't do arithmetic (and I understand the reasons why).
The struct around the data must not know what type the data is, so that it is generic for the caller.
To simplify things I am trying out the following code:
#include <stdio.h>
#include <stdlib.h>
#include <string.h>
typedef struct {
void *data;
int aindex;
int elemSize;
} trial;
void init(trial *vector, int elemSize)
{
vector->aindex = 0;
vector->elemSize = elemSize;
vector->data = malloc(10 * elemSize);
}
void add(trial *vector, const void *elemAddr)
{
if (vector->aindex != 0)
vector->data = (char *)vector->data + vector->elemSize;
vector->aindex++;
memcpy(vector->data, elemAddr, sizeof(int));
}
int main()
{
trial vector;
init(&vector, sizeof(int));
for (int i = 0; i < 8; i++)
{add(&vector, &i);}
vector.data = (char *)vector.data - ( 5 * vector.elemSize);
printf("%d\n", *(int *)vector.data);
printf("%s\n", "done..");
free(vector.data);
return 0;
}
However I get an error at free with free(): invalid pointer
. So I ran valgrind
on it and received the following:
==21006== Address 0x51f0048 is 8 bytes inside a block of size 40 alloc'd
==21006== at 0x4C2CEDF: malloc (vg_replace_malloc.c:299)
==21006== by 0x1087AA: init (pointer_arithm.c:13)
==21006== by 0x108826: main (pointer_arithm.c:29)
At this point my guess is I am either not doing the char*
correctly, or maybe using memcpy
incorrectly
